This process significantly enhances the nutritional value, digestibility, and safety of maize while also improving its flavour and aroma. It reduces harmful mycotoxins, increases the availability of key nutrients like calcium and vitamin B3, and supports the development of new food products with longer shelf life and better texture.

More than just a processing method, nixtamalisation is a practical solution to food insecurity and undernutrition. It transforms maize into a more valuable food and economic resource, especially for rural and low-income communities. By adding value to a widely available staple crop, the technique creates opportunities for smallholder farmers and women entrepreneurs to generate income and improve household nutrition.

The Nixtamalization Project started in 2018 with a focus on training smallholder farmers on this technique. This has led to the creation of innovative maize-based products and a variety of new recipes that highlight the versatility and nutritional benefits of maize. The adoption of nixtamalization has grown. In Phase 2, training expanded to other provinces while partnerships were formed to improve recipe development, product variety, and storage solutions. This collaboration between DSI, TIA, UFS, and Grain SA has trained over five thousand seven hundred and sixty (5 760) farmers. In the most recent season, four hundred and sixty-one (461) farmers were trained, including three hundred and seventy-six (376) women and eighty-five (85) men.

Our Aim

This project aims to support low-income communities by introducing agro-processing technologies through research in recipe and product development and training.

Our focus areas

  • Establish baseline information on processing methods current knowledge and skill levels within communities.
  • Refine existing nixtamalization recipes and broaden the range of products.
  • Determine nutritional content cost effectiveness taste and shelf life of community-developed products.
  • Investigate methods to extend product shelf life.
  • Identify other processing methods to improve nutrient content and utilization of local crops.
  • Develop a practical business model for start-up businesses.
  • Train beneficiaries in processing methods and business skills.
  • Test and implement the developed business model.
  • Integrate research into consumer science curricula and train students to apply research at community level.

Consortium Overview

Since 2021, the project has developed thirteen exciting nixtamalized maize products. These include steamed bread, pot bread, fat cakes, whole dried corn kernels, dehydrated crumbly pap, curly fries, chicken replacement nuggets, beef replacement patties, mageu, chips, energy bars, and maize rusks. Each product was tested with one hundred (100) participants to understand their preferences and acceptance.

In 2022, two new products were added to the range: multi-seed gluten-free corn crackers and corn dogs. Corn dogs, especially the spicy masala flavour, quickly became popular and continue to be improved for even better taste.

From April 2023 to March 2024, the project delivered twenty-one (21) training courses and six (6) demonstration days across Mpumalanga, Limpopo, and North West provinces. These sessions reached four hundred and sixty-one (461) participants. Overall, since 2021, a total of three hundred and eighty-three (383) courses have trained five thousand seven hundred and sixty (5 760) people in nixtamalization and related skills such as basic nutrition and dry bean production.

This project clearly shows how smallholder farmers can boost food and nutrition security. By adopting nixtamalization, they are creating innovative maize products that are warmly welcomed in their communities. The results so far hint at even greater potential to transform rural livelihoods through this simple yet powerful technique.
